Offline | I can't believe it either! It will be twelve days from the time it was built (3/5) until the time it is loaded on a ship. The Takasago leaves Southampton on the 17th, so yours may make it if you get lucky... mine went from Awaiting Transport to "Released to Carrier awaiting transport to Port of Exit" to "awaiting a shipping vessel", where I am right now. The FAQ answers a lot of this, but the short easy answer is that you want to go to http://www.2wglobal.com/ and put your car's VIN number into their Auto Cargo tracking page. I showed up on that list a day after I was "released to carrier"... Here's hoping my car has good company on its journey to north carolina by way of Charleston SC and the BMW plant in Spartanburg!
